Transaction 17705c9daf68bb45d7b8bab444d8a1b842b9750d0b16e0abd87a0b0ea1452b5e
1 Input
2 Outputs
- 17705c9daf68bb45d7b8bab444d8a1b842b9750d0b16e0abd87a0b0ea1452b5e:0
- 17705c9daf68bb45d7b8bab444d8a1b842b9750d0b16e0abd87a0b0ea1452b5e:1
value 640342
address 1Fhfhag58dfnj26kAy8MrRgB42wQHj1NjP
value 408772062
address 33q9o9WU9mURSc9SC51iH5ufAH4ZUoyTba